Asthma is a chronic pulmonary condition involving inflammation of the airways, hyper-reactivity, and reversible obstruction of the airways. This condition can significantly impact a person's quality of life, making breathing difficult and leading to distressing symptoms.
Asthma is classified as allergic and non-allergic. Allergens such as dust mites, pollen, and pet dander trigger allergic asthma, while factors like cold air, intense emotions, or exercise can induce non-allergic asthma.

背景情况:

  • 严重的喘影响全球5-10%的患者,导致显著的发病率和死亡率.
  • 2型炎症是严重喘的关键途径,是新兴生物疗法的目标.

研究的目的:

  • 审查严重喘生物疗法的疗效和机制.
  • 探索实现喘缓解的策略,包括生物药物和补充治疗.
  • 讨论优化治疗选择和严重喘管理的未来方向.

主要方法:

  • 关于严重喘的生物治疗现有文献的综述.
  • 对可用的生物制剂的作用机制,临床疗效和局限性的分析.
  • 探索用于个性化治疗的互补策略和新兴诊断工具.

主要成果:

  • 生物药物如奥马利祖马布,梅波利祖马布,雷斯利祖马布,本拉利祖马布和杜皮卢马布有效地减少恶化并改善特定患者的肺功能.
  • 目前使用生物药物的临床缓解率仍然很低,这凸显了改善患者选择的必要性.
  • 补充策略和先进的生物标志物显示出增强治疗精度和实现持续控制喘的前景.

结论:

  • 生物疗法在治疗严重喘方面取得了重大进展.
  • 以生物标志物和多组学为指导的个性化治疗方法对于改善结果和实现缓解至关重要.
  • 对可访问的照顾点生物标志物的进一步研究对于在严重喘中推进精准医学至关重要.
